  15. it's crazy how those XT hubs are failing. One of my friends had two XT hubs fail on him. I did some snooping around on the Shimano website. If you look at the XT/SLX hub workshop manual and compare it to the FH-MT510 HUB then you'll see the XT/SLX hubs are far more complex with these small springs internally. I agree with the previous comments, just get the hope hub or go my rout and buy the cheap FH-MT510 hub. Much more simple and would probably last a forever. For those tec guys if you would like to compare the XT/SLX hub ve the FH-MT510 hub FH-MT510 https://si.shimano.com/pdfs/dm/DM-MBHB001-05-ENG.pdf XT/SLX hub https://si.shimano.com/pdfs/dm/DM-MAHB001-06-ENG.pdf

  20. I have a Shimano 1x12 setup with the FH-MT500 hub which is the entry level microspline hub. I have the XT shifter and rear derailleur. Then running the SLX chain and cassette. My setup has been running smooth for the past 1300km. That with the 2019 Karoo to coast which was in horrid conditions, rain wind and fine grime that got in everywhere. Changed the shifting cable after 1000km but more than that haven't done anything. I have really been punishing it max power shifts up climbs and in sprints and the shifting performance has been sublime. I can’t vouch for the XT rear hub of yours but my cheap entry level microspline hub has been taking series hits and it’s still running like new
